Port A is 16 pins port. TABLE 4-2 describes the configuration of port A.
Pin
Pin Name
0
EEST RX
1
EEST TX
2
SIA RX
3
SIA TX
4
RS-232 RX
5
RS-232 TX
6
PA6
7
PA7
8
EEST TCLK
9
EEST RCLK
10
SIA TCLK
11
SIA RCLK
12
ADS ACK~
13
ADS REQ~
14
ADS G~
15
ADS INT~

TABLE 4-2 Port A Pins Description

Description
This pin is connected to the receive data output of the EEST. It is configured as the
receive data of SCC1 in the slave QUICC.
This pin is connected to the transmit data input of the EEST. It is configured as the
transmit data of SCC1 in the slave QUICC.
This pin is connected to the receive data output of the SIA. It is configured as the
receive data of SCC2 in the slave QUICC.
This pin is connected to the transmit data input of the SIA. It is configured as the
transmit data of SCC2 in the slave QUICC.
This pin is connected to the receive data output of the RS-232 transceiver U23. It is
configured as the receive data of SCC3 in the slave QUICC.
This pin is connected to the transmit data input of the RS-232 transceiver U23. It is
configured as the transmit data of SCC3 in the slave QUICC.
This pin is connected to The expansion connector (P11) and may be utilized for
user's applications.
This pin is connected to The expansion connector (P11) and may be utilized for
user's applications.
This pin is connected to the transmit clock output of the EEST. It is configured as the
transmit clock of SCC1 in the slave QUICC.
This pin is connected to the receive clock output of the EEST. It is configured as the
receive clock of SCC1 in the slave QUICC.
This pin is connected to the transmit clock output of the SIA. It is configured as the
transmit clock of SCC2 in the slave QUICC.
This pin is connected to the receive clock output of the SIA. It is configured as the
receive clock of SCC2 in the slave QUICC.
This pin is connected to the ADI port signal ADS_ACK through the buffer U1. It is
configured as output pin in the slave QUICC.
This pin is connected to the ADI port signal ADS_REQ through the buffer U1. It is
configured as output pin in the slave QUICC.
This pin is connected to the ADI port logic. It is configured as output pin in the slave
QUICC, and it is used by the ADI logic to control the ADI data transceiver.
This pin is connected to the ADI port signal ADS_INT through the buffer U1. It is
configured as output pin in the slave QUICC, and it is also used by the ADI logic to
interrupt the host computer.
